Veterans Day Virtual Career Fair
Veterans and Military Spouses connect live with employers online to explore job opportunities
PHILADELPHIA, Nov. 5, 2013 /PRNewswire-iReach/ -- Each year on November 11th, the Nation pauses to give special thanks to the men and women who have worn the Nation's uniform. No group has given more to protect our freedoms and way of life, and it is only right that we show our gratitude every day, not just on Veterans Day.
Veteran Recruiting and dozens of America's most veteran friendly employers will host the Veterans Day virtual career fair for the third straight year on November 11th from 1-4 PM EST.
"Since September 2011, our employer partners have hired more than 37,000 veterans and military spouses, and it is events like our Veterans Day virtual career fair, that will help us make our goal of at least 50,000 additional hires a reality by 2018. We are honored and proud to serve those who have served" Said Kevin O'Brien, Managing Partner, Veteran Recruiting
More than 50 of America's leading companies, and over 28,000 veterans and military spouses are registered to attend. The virtual career fair allows employers, veterans, and military spouses to connect in real time, and from anywhere they are located with a computer and internet connection. In essence, Veteran Recruiting brings the career fair to them.
The virtual career fair is open all the time, and the employer booths are always accessible. When a veteran or spouse registers, they can complete a profile, research employers, chat with recruiters, and view and apply for jobs. In addition, a calendar advertises when employers will be online, and available to chat with job seekers.

About Veteran Recruiting
Veteran Recruiting (VR), a division of Astound Virtual, is the leading provider of virtual career fairs for the military community. VR delivers fully interactive, virtual career fairs that connect employers, active duty, guard/reservists, veterans, and military spouses in real time. Through the virtual career fairs, more than 37,000 veterans and military spouses have been hired since September 2011
